Bio-toilets to be installed in all trains by 2018-end: Government

The Union Ministry of Railways has advanced target for 100% completion of installing human waste discharge free Bio-toilets in coaches to December 2018. Earlier, the target to install bio-toilets in all its coaches as part of the Swachh Bharat Mission was by September 2019.
The new target was announced at event titled “Indian Transport Sector: Marching towards sustainable mobility” at Conference of Parties (COP-23), Indian Pavilion at Bonn, Germany. The announcement comes on backdrop of World Toilet Day (observed on 19 November) with the theme Wastewater.

Bio-toilets

Indian Railway had developed environment friendly ‘Bio-toilets in association with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O). Bio-toilets evacuate discharge into a biodigester tank, containing anaerobic bacteria, fitted underneath train coach in small space. The bacteria convert human faecal matter into water and small amount of gases (including methane) by process of hydrolysis, acetogenesis, acidogenesis and methanogenesis.
